Output ed1d29bf0ab21b614899ec3610f0eaf3bd06a19e1761efef0b3c4e65d7ded99c:3

value
591958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9678e8872c01a2e785c4f86d8cdd08ad1ee713bb OP_EQUAL
address
3FQe8B7Tao6xf4cMjS59bdFyrFPih7wBkn
transaction
ed1d29bf0ab21b614899ec3610f0eaf3bd06a19e1761efef0b3c4e65d7ded99c